First opposing left-hander pushes Jose Azocar into center field, but Padres manager Mike Shildt says prospect Jackson Merrill will play 'as a regular player

One of the organization’s most-prized prospects, Jackson Merrill is not platooning as he begins his big-league career. But he is in the nine-hole for a reason as the team eases him into the majors. The team will also take advantage of opportunities that land in their lap, and the first left-hander on the schedule presented Padres manager Mike Shildt with his first natural chance to get the right-handed Jose Azocar into center field.

After all, with just 46 games at Double-A San Antonio, you can bet that Merrill had never seen anything like the two-seamer than Logan Webb ran 23 inches back to the middle of the plate on Thursday. “The best part of the game is when you come to the field, not get any hits and still contribute to the win,” Merrill said. “I can still go out and play good defense, can still run the bases like you should. I will say, though, that Logan Webb threw me the nastiest fastball I’ve ever seen.
